What is a database administrator?

Database administrators (DBAs) are IT professionals responsible for managing and maintaining databases that store and organize data for organizations. Their job includes installing, configuring, monitoring, and securing databases, as well as troubleshooting issues and ensuring data integrity. DBAs also perform backups, restore data when needed, and optimize database performance to support business operations. They often work with database management systems like Oracle, SQL Server, MySQL, or PostgreSQL.

What skills and qualifications are needed to be a database administrator?

To thrive as a Database Administrator, you need strong skills in database design, SQL, data security, and a relevant degree or certification such as Microsoft Certified: Azure Database Administrator Associate. Familiarity with database management systems like Oracle, MySQL, or Microsoft SQL Server, and backup and recovery tools is typically required. Attention to detail, problem-solving, and strong communication skills help administrators manage data integrity and collaborate with IT teams. These skills are critical for ensuring data availability, security, and optimal database performance within organizations.

What are common challenges faced by database professionals and how can they be addressed?

Database professionals often encounter challenges such as managing large volumes of data, ensuring data security, and minimizing downtime during system upgrades or migrations. Staying current with evolving database technologies and best practices is essential to address these challenges effectively. Collaboration with developers, network administrators, and security teams can help proactively identify and resolve potential issues, ensuring optimal database performance and integrity.

What is the difference between Database vs Data Analyst?

AspectDatabaseData Analyst
Required CredentialsDatabase certifications (e.g., Oracle, Microsoft SQL Server)Data analysis certifications (e.g., Microsoft Data Analyst, Tableau)
Work EnvironmentDatabase management systems, server environmentsData visualization tools, spreadsheets, reporting platforms
Employer & Industry UsageIT departments, database administration teamsBusiness intelligence, marketing, finance teams
Common Search & ComparisonDatabase vs Data Analyst

While both roles involve working with data, a Database professional primarily manages, maintains, and secures databases, ensuring data integrity and performance. In contrast, a Data Analyst interprets data, creates reports, and provides insights to support business decisions. Understanding these differences helps in choosing the right career path or job focus within data-related fields.
